This paper introduces a vehicle detection method based on multi-scale active basis model in traffic surveillance systems. Due to the effects of perspective, vehicles which are close to the camera are larger and more detailed than the far ones on individual video frames. Using camera calibration, we get the multi-scale information of vehicles, and then we learn the multi-scale active basis model from the target training sample set by using the shared sketch algorithm. The multi-scale ABM can detect vehicles in various poses, shapes, and sizes in a whole video frame. The experiment results show that this proposed method can fit the changes of vehicle size in images.
